Output f4c33b668b790988d528f83c2622eabae453842f846b235b9948ef2890732812:1

value
9500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a22a69cb2b225ba58824a12ea5c3f7decae8430 OP_EQUALVERIFY OP_CHECKSIG
address
DBu6432E8aJbb7qFLXTnS5e4MYDZPzXqc9
transaction
f4c33b668b790988d528f83c2622eabae453842f846b235b9948ef2890732812